Sitharaman Hits Back At Opp’n Over Budget Bias Claims

nirmala sitharaman

Union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man criticized the opposition for a “misleading campaign” regarding the Union Budget, arguing that not naming a state doesn’t exclude it from funding. She cited UPA-era budgets, stating, “The Budget speech of 2004-05 did not take the name of 17 states. Did money not go to those states?” Sitharaman highlighted that Rs 818 crore was allocated to Kerala and significant funds to Jammu and Kashmir for development and police costs.
